საკითხები: https://github.com/tempage/dorynode
(გთხოვთ გახსენით საკითხი github-ში და არა ელექტრონული ფოსტით. ჩვენ ყველა დეველოპერები ვართ :)
----
განაახლეთ node.js (მხოლოდ ანდროიდ 9.0-ისთვის ქვემოთ): მენიუ „ჩამოტვირთეთ ფაილი“ -> შეამოწმეთ „appfiles“ -> შეამოწმეთ „შესასრულებელი“
v6.12.3 arm: https://dorynode.firebaseapp.com/v6.12.3_arm_release/node
v8.3.0 arm: https://dorynode.firebaseapp.com/v8.3.0_arm_release/node
v8.9.4 arm (მხოლოდ ზემოთ Android 5.0-ისთვის): https://dorynode.firebaseapp.com/v8.9.4_arm_release/node
v10.15.1 arm (მხოლოდ Android 5.0-ისთვის ზემოთ) : https://dorynode.firebaseapp.com/v10.15.1_arm_release/node
v14.16.0 arm64 (მხოლოდ ზემოთ მოყვანილი Android 6.0-ისთვის): https://dorynode.firebaseapp.com/v14.16.0_arm64_release/node
v16.15.1 arm64 (მხოლოდ ზემოთ მოყვანილი ანდროიდ 6.0-ისთვის):
https://dorynode.firebaseapp.com/v16.15.1_arm64_release/node
*ძვირფასო დეველოპერებო*
node.js v8.9.4-ის ndk პრობლემის გამო,
DoryNode-ს არ შეუძლია Android 4.x-ის მხარდაჭერა მომავალ გამოშვებაში.
----
* node.js გაშვების დრო (გაშვება ES2015/ES6, ES2016 javascript და node.js API ანდროიდში)
* API დოკუმენტები და მყისიერი კოდი გადის doc
* სინტაქსის ხაზგასმული კოდის რედაქტორი
* npm მხარს უჭერს
* ლინუქსის ტერმინალი (სათამაშოების ყუთი 0.8.7). node.js REPL და npm ბრძანება shell-ში
(დაამატეთ '--no-bin-links' ოფცია, თუ შეასრულებთ npm /sdcard-ში)
* StartOnBoot / LiveReload
* მშობლიური node.js ორობითი და npm შედის. არ არის საჭირო ონლაინ.
* git, curl, openssl, ssh, sshd, scp, ssh-keygen და sftp ტერმინალში
* ssh სერვერი: ssh სერვერის დაწყება/შეჩერება მარცხენა მენიუში. პორტი 2222
** სახელმძღვანელო: id $ whoami
$ ssh-keygen
$ ssh-keygen -A
$ echo -n "პაროლი" | openssl sha256 | sed "s/^.* //" > ~/.ssh/doryauth
(ან cp remote's ~/.ssh/id_rsa.pub to dory's ~/.ssh/authorized_keys)
$ sshd -r -p 2222
$ (მოკალი sshd)
კვანძის ვერსია = v6.11.4 LTS, v6.12.3, v8.3.0, v8.9.4 LTS, v10.15.1 LTS, v14.16.0, v16.15.1
npm ვერსია = 6.14.17
Node.js® არის JavaScript გაშვების დრო, რომელიც აგებულია Chrome-ის V8 JavaScript ძრავზე. Node.js იყენებს მოვლენებზე ორიენტირებულ, არაბლოკირებულ I/O მოდელს, რაც მას მსუბუქი და ეფექტური ხდის. Node.js-ის პაკეტის ეკოსისტემა, npm, არის ღია კოდის ბიბლიოთეკების უდიდესი ეკოსისტემა მსოფლიოში. - https://nodejs.org
npm არის პაკეტის მენეჯერი JavaScript-ისთვის და მსოფლიოში უდიდესი პროგრამული რეესტრისთვის. აღმოაჩინეთ მრავალჯერადი გამოყენების კოდის პაკეტები - და შეიკრიბეთ ისინი ახალი ძლიერი გზებით. -
https://www.npmjs.com
* გაუშვით MEAN სტეკი ან სხვადასხვა სერვისები თქვენს მობილურში.
Dory - mongoDB სერვერი
https://play.google.com/store/apps/details?id=io.tempage.dorymongo
დორი - Redis სერვერი
https://play.google.com/store/apps/details?id=io.tempage.doryredis
Dory - x509 სერთიფიკატი (SSL/TLS)
https://play.google.com/store/apps/details?id=io.tempage.dorycert
DoryCast - ვიდეო პლეერი (HTTP/RTP/IPTV)
https://play.google.com/store/apps/details?id=io.tempage.dorycast
---
ბეტა გამოშვება
https://play.google.com/apps/testing/io.tempage.dorynode